The job description for a human resources employee to ensure work efficiency.


1. Job Summary (ملخص الوظيفة)
Providing administrative and operational support to the human resources department. This includes recruitment tasks, managing employee records, following up on daily employee affairs, and ensuring compliance with labor laws and company policies.

---

2. Key Responsibilities (المهام والمسؤوليات الأساسية)

**A- Recruitment and Hiring:**
*   Preparing and publishing job vacancy announcements on various platforms.
*   Screening resumes and conducting initial interviews.
*   Coordinating job interviews with department managers.
*   Completing hiring procedures for new employees (Onboarding) and introducing them to company policies.

**B- Employee Affairs and Administrative Operations:**
*   Managing and updating employee files (paper and electronic).
*   Monitoring attendance and departure, vacations, and absences.
*   Preparing and renewing or terminating employment contracts.
*   Issuing official letters (experience certificates, salary definitions, etc.).

**C- Salaries and Benefits:**
*   Preparing the necessary data for monthly payroll (overtime, deductions, bonuses).
*   Following up on social insurance and medical insurance for employees.

**D- Training and Development:**
*   Assisting in identifying training needs for employees.
*   Coordinating training courses and workshops.

**E- Employee Relations and Compliance:**
*   Responding to employee inquiries related to policies and procedures.
*   Assisting in investigation procedures and resolving simple labor disputes.
*   Ensuring compliance with local labor laws (such as the Saudi Labor Law).

---

3. Qualifications (المؤهلات المطلوبة)

*   **Education:** Bachelor's degree in Business Administration, Human Resources, or any related field.
*   **Experience:** 1 to 3 years of experience in the field of human resources (for Junior/Officer position).
*   **Languages:** Proficiency in Arabic and English (spoken and written).

---

4. Skills (المهارات المطلوبة)

*   **Communication Skills:** Ability to deal with various personalities and solve problems intelligently.
*   **Confidentiality and Integrity:** Handling salary information and sensitive personal data.
*   **Organization:** Ability to manage multiple tasks and prioritize.
*   **Technical Skills:** Proficiency in using Microsoft Office Suite (especially Excel and Word) and handling Human Resource Management Systems (HRIS).
*   **Legal Knowledge:** Good knowledge of labor law and regulations in the country.

---

5. Performance Indicators (مؤشرات الأداء)
*   Speed of filling job vacancies (Time to hire).
*   Accuracy of employee records and their error-free status.
*   Level of employee satisfaction with the administrative services provided.
*   Adherence to deadlines for submitting payroll data.

Job Title: Human Resources Specialist
Location: Kingdom of Saudi Arabia
Type of Work: Full-time

Basic Requirements:

Proficiency in working on government platforms and the following systems:

Work and Employment Platforms:

Qiwa — Contract and Permit Management
Labor Office — Handling Employment Applications and Violations
Social Insurance — Employee Registration and Subscription Management
Najiz — E-Government Services
Naqid — Work Licenses and Guarantees
Mudad — Salary Disbursement and Wage Protection
Muqeem — Residency Management and Renewal
Self-Assessment — Nitaqat System and Facility Classification
Baladi — Commercial and Municipal Licenses

Fleet Management:

Tam platform — Management of Vehicles and Traffic Violations

Relevant Ministries:

Ministry of Human Resources and Social Development
Ministry of Interior — Passports and Residency
Zakat, Tax, and Customs

Job Duties:

Follow up on the renewal of residencies and work permits
Manage employee files and work contracts
Ensure compliance with the Wage Protection System (WPS)
Follow up on Nitaqat and maintain the facility's classification
Coordinate with government agencies to resolve inquiries
Prepare periodic reports for management

Qualifications:

Bachelor's degree in Business Administration or Human Resources or equivalent
At least two years of experience in the field of human resources in Saudi Arabia
Thorough familiarity with Saudi labor law and its regulations
High communication skills and ability to work under pressure

Tasks and Responsibilities 1. First: Functional Preparation for New Employees - Managing the entire functional preparation process from accepting the job offer to the start date of work. - Preparing and issuing all employment documents for new employees accurately and on time. - Acting as the main point of contact for new employees, providing guidance and responding to their inquiries throughout all stages of preparation. - Coordinating with relevant departments and internal parties to ensure completion of visa requirements and compliance with regulatory requirements before starting work. - Maintaining and updating employee files in accordance with secure hiring requirements, auditing, and review. - Updating and tracking the progress of preparation procedures through applicant tracking systems and human resources information systems. - Providing a positive, consistent, and engaging experience for new employees according to Cognita standards. - Preparing functional preparation reports and providing stakeholders with the required updates. - Supporting projects to develop procedures, improve processes, and perform other tasks assigned by management. 2. Second: Government Relations and Compliance - Coordinating and communicating with government agencies, including the Ministry of Human Resources and Social Development, the General Directorate of Passports, and the General Organization for Social Insurance. - Managing all residency, visa, and immigration procedures, including issuance, renewal, transfer, and cancellation. - Ensuring compliance with Saudi Labor Law and the requirements of the localization program (Nitaqat). - Updating and managing company and employee data through government systems such as Qiwa, Absher for Business, and Muqeem. - Managing company registration procedures, licenses, and official documents, including commercial registration, municipal licenses, and chamber of commerce subscriptions. - Monitoring violations, fines, and legal issues and working to resolve them. - Managing registration and updates with the General Organization for Social Insurance and ensuring compliance with payroll and wage requirements. - Monitoring localization rates and supporting related compliance initiatives. - Supporting hiring and termination procedures in accordance with government regulations. - Preparing reports related to compliance, visa status, and other governmental matters. - Monitoring updates and regulatory changes and ensuring their implementation within the organization.
